Top 10 AI Companies Revolutionizing the Legal Industry
The legal sector has seen significant advancements thanks to artificial intelligence (AI). AI-driven tools now enhance legal research, contract analysis, risk assessment, and case management. This article explores the Top 10 AI companies for legal, highlighting their contributions to reshaping the legal landscape. 1. LawGeex
LawGeex focuses on contract review automation, allowing legal teams to review and approve contracts faster and more accurately. Their AI-powered platform compares contracts to a company’s predefined legal policies, ensuring that contracts comply with legal standards without the need for manual review. This technology is especially beneficial for high-volume contract operations, significantly reducing time and human errors.
2. Kira Systems
Kira Systems is renowned for its AI-driven contract analysis tool, which helps legal professionals identify and extract key clauses from documents. Kira’s machine learning algorithms continuously improve over time, making it more adept at understanding complex legal language and nuances. This helps in areas like due diligence, compliance, and contract management.
3. Luminance
Luminance is an AI tool that specializes in document review for legal cases. It employs advanced machine learning and pattern recognition to sift through massive amounts of data and highlight key information relevant to a case. This not only saves lawyers hours of manual document review but also improves the accuracy of the review process, helping lawyers focus on more strategic tasks.
4. ROSS Intelligence
ROSS Intelligence is a legal research tool powered by AI, designed to help lawyers find precise and relevant legal documents, case law, and statutes. Unlike traditional legal research databases, ROSS understands natural language queries, allowing legal professionals to ask complex legal questions and receive clear, concise answers. This accelerates legal research while maintaining high accuracy.
5. Casetext
Casetext is a legal research platform that utilizes AI to streamline case law research. Its CARA AI tool provides suggestions and insights into relevant cases based on the documents you upload, making research faster and more efficient. Casetext is widely used by law firms to enhance the efficiency and effectiveness of their legal research efforts.
6. LegaMart
LegaMart combines AI with crowdsourcing to connect clients with the right legal professionals worldwide. The platform uses AI to match users with lawyers based on their needs, simplifying the process of finding legal representation across borders. LegaMart’s platform also leverages AI to translate and review legal documents, making it easier for international legal collaborations.
7. eBrevia
eBrevia uses AI and natural language processing (NLP) to extract key data from contracts and legal documents. Its technology enables law firms and corporations to streamline contract review and due diligence processes. eBrevia’s AI-powered tools can accurately analyze thousands of documents in a fraction of the time it would take human teams, improving efficiency and minimizing errors.
8. DoNotPay
DoNotPay is an AI-powered chatbot designed to assist users with legal advice, specifically in consumer rights cases. It helps individuals fight parking tickets, cancel subscriptions, and get refunds, acting as a digital legal assistant. DoNotPay has expanded its offerings to cover other legal areas, such as immigration law, demonstrating the versatility of AI in serving legal needs beyond traditional law firm settings.
9. Cognitiv+
Cognitiv+ is an AI-powered legal document review and compliance tool. It helps companies monitor regulatory changes and assess their contracts' compliance with these regulations. Cognitiv+ enables legal departments to stay up-to-date with evolving laws and regulations, reducing the risk of non-compliance and ensuring that contractual obligations are met.
10. LexisNexis
LexisNexis, a veteran in legal research, has embraced AI to enhance its offerings. Its Lexis Analytics platform uses AI to help lawyers uncover hidden insights in legal documents, predict case outcomes, and evaluate legal strategies. By combining vast legal databases with advanced AI capabilities, LexisNexis has become a powerful tool for legal professionals looking to stay ahead in a fast-evolving field.
The Future of AI in the Legal Industry
The integration of AI into the legal industry is transforming how law firms operate, making processes more efficient, cost-effective, and accurate. These Top 10 AI companies for legal are at the forefront of this transformation, offering cutting-edge solutions that automate and enhance legal work, from research and document review to compliance and risk assessment. By leveraging these tools, legal professionals can focus more on strategy and client relations, leaving routine tasks to sophisticated AI systems.
